The objectives of Formal Technical Reviews are as follows:
a) Uncover the errors in function, logic and implementation for the symbolization of software.b) Software symbolized according to the predefined standard. c) Confirm software beneath review meets needs. d) Achieve software made in Uniform way. e) Make the projects very manageable.
